Interview intelligence refers to the use of AI and technology to analyze interviews—live or recorded—to extract meaningful insights about a candidate’s performance. Skillframe captures conversations, analyzes tone, sentiment, and content, and summarizes key moments to help hiring teams make better, faster, and more objective decisions.
